BACKGROUND
The approved Fiscal Capital Budget for the Period Ending December 31, 2015 includes $85,500 for the replacement of three Ford Crown Victoria Sedans for the Police Department's Patrol Bureau. The current vehicles are between five and seven years old and have exceeded their useful lives as patrol vehicles. The Public Works Fleet Services Unit has inspected the vehicles and has determined they are in need of replacement. The existing vehicles will be treated as surplus in accordance with Village policy. The proposed replacement vehicles are three 2016 Ford Utility Police Interceptors with All Wheel Drive.
Staff is proposing to purchase the vehicles through the Suburban Purchasing Cooperative (SPC). SPC is a joint purchasing program for local communities. The SPC represents 143 municipalities in the six-county area of Northern Illinois and is administered through the Northwest Municipal Conference, DuPage Mayors & Managers Conference, the South Suburban Mayors & Managers Conference and the Will County Government League.
RECOMMENDATION
It is recommended that the Village Board award the bid to Currie Motors of Frankfort, Illinois in the amount of $80,166 for the purchase of three Utility Vehicles for the Police Department's Patrol Bureau and authorize Staff to execute the necessary contracts.
